Why a Bucket List Matters for Juniors
Before diving into the quotes themselves, let's understand why the concept of a bucket list is particularly valuable for young people. It's more than just a list of fun activities.
-
Encourages Goal Setting: A bucket list provides a framework for setting both short-term and long-term goals. This teaches young people the importance of planning and working towards something they desire. It instills a sense of agency and accomplishment as they tick items off their list.
-
Sparks Curiosity and Exploration: Crafting a bucket list encourages exploration beyond the familiar. It prompts them to consider new experiences, learn about different cultures, and discover hidden talents. This can lead to a broader worldview and a more open-minded approach to life.
-
Builds Confidence and Resilience: Facing challenges and stepping outside their comfort zone are inherent parts of pursuing a bucket list. Each accomplishment, no matter how small, builds confidence and resilience – essential qualities for navigating life's inevitable obstacles. Based on my experience, encouraging small, achievable goals initially is key to fostering a sense of momentum.
-
Creates Lasting Memories: The experiences on a bucket list become cherished memories that shape a young person's identity. These memories provide a foundation of joy, resilience, and a sense of accomplishment that will last a lifetime. Pro tips from us: encourage journaling or scrapbooking alongside the bucket list to capture these memories in a tangible way.
Fosters a Sense of Purpose: A well-crafted bucket list reflects a young person's values and passions. By actively pursuing these interests, they develop a stronger sense of purpose and direction in life. This can be incredibly empowering, especially during the often-turbulent years of adolescence.

Crafting a Meaningful Bucket List Junior: Tips and Considerations
Beyond inspiring quotes, it's crucial to guide young people in crafting bucket lists that are both exciting and meaningful. Here are some tips:
-
Encourage Brainstorming: Start by brainstorming a wide range of ideas, without any judgment or limitations. This allows for creativity and the discovery of hidden passions.
-
Focus on Experiences, Not Just Things: Prioritize experiences over material possessions. A trip to a national park will likely be more memorable and enriching than a new gadget.
-
Make it Age-Appropriate: Ensure the items on the list are realistic and age-appropriate. A ten-year-old might want to learn to code, while a sixteen-year-old might aspire to volunteer abroad.
-
Incorporate Personal Values: Encourage the inclusion of activities that reflect personal values, such as volunteering, environmental conservation, or artistic expression.
-
Break Down Large Goals: Help break down large, daunting goals into smaller, more manageable steps. This makes the overall goal seem less overwhelming and more achievable.
-
Set Realistic Timelines: Establish realistic timelines for achieving different items on the list. This helps with planning and prioritization.
-
Regularly Review and Update: Encourage regular review and updates to the bucket list. As interests and priorities change, the list should evolve accordingly.
-
Celebrate Achievements: Acknowledge and celebrate each accomplishment, no matter how small. This reinforces positive behavior and motivates continued progress.
